I have been testing your repository for online multi sensor multi target tracking and it's working pretty well, one thing I noticed is that you don't keep track of a target ID. Is that right? I may be missing something. I would like to have a consistent target ID such that I can track the previous positions of a certain target. Do you think that is possible?

Well, this is the simplest implementation of the PHD filter, called
the Gaussian Mixture PHD filter, and the filter uses Random Finite Set
approach, where given the set(unordered collection) of estimated targets
states in the previous time step and measurement set for the current time step,
provides SET of estimated targets. So, it just returns the collection of
targets states without association with the ones from the previous sampling
moment. I know there are tweaks in the literature to get the actual
trajectories of the targets, but I haven't played with anything regarding
that case, so I can not tell you what would be some simple and reliable method.
These are the publications from the guy who invented the GMPHD filter:
http://ba-ngu.vo-au.com/publications.html
Maybe you can find this useful. Try to google papers regarding GMPHD and
"trajectory estimation", or "track continuity".
